Senior Backend Engineer - Cloud Data Streaming Platform in Markham

Senior Backend Engineer - Cloud Data Streaming Platform in Markham

Markham Full-Time 60000 - 80000 £ / year (est.) No working from home possible
IBM

At a Glance

  • Tasks: Design and build cloud-native services for a cutting-edge data streaming platform.
  • Company: Join IBM, a leader in technology innovation and collaboration.
  • Benefits: Enjoy professional growth, competitive salary, and a supportive team environment.
  • Other info: Collaborative culture with opportunities to engage with cross-functional partners.
  • Why this job: Make an impact by delivering reliable systems in a dynamic tech landscape.
  • Qualifications: Master’s Degree, strong programming skills, and experience with distributed systems.

The predicted salary is between 60000 - 80000 £ per year.

IBM in Markham, UK, is looking for a Backend Engineer to design and build cloud-native services. In this role, you'll collaborate closely with engineers and product managers to deliver reliable systems.

Required qualifications include:

  • Strong programming skills
  • Experience with distributed systems
  • The capacity to work with public cloud services

The position offers opportunities for professional growth within a collaborative team environment, emphasizing quality and efficient engineering practices. Candidates should possess a Master’s Degree and be ready to engage with cross-functional partners.

Senior Backend Engineer - Cloud Data Streaming Platform in Markham employer: IBM

IBM in Markham, UK, is an exceptional employer that fosters a collaborative and innovative work culture, perfect for Senior Backend Engineers eager to design cutting-edge cloud-native services. With a strong emphasis on professional growth, employees benefit from continuous learning opportunities and the chance to work alongside talented engineers and product managers, all while contributing to impactful projects in a dynamic environment.

IBM

Contact Details:

IBM Recruitment Team

StudySmarter Expert Advice🤫

We think this is how you could land Senior Backend Engineer - Cloud Data Streaming Platform in Markham

Tip Number 1

Network like a pro! Reach out to current employees at IBM or in similar roles on LinkedIn. A friendly chat can give you insider info and might even lead to a referral.

Tip Number 2

Show off your skills! Prepare a portfolio or GitHub repository showcasing your projects, especially those related to cloud-native services and distributed systems. This will help you stand out during interviews.

Tip Number 3

Practice makes perfect! Get comfortable with common interview questions for backend engineers. Focus on problem-solving and coding challenges that highlight your programming skills.

Tip Number 4

Apply through our website! It’s the best way to ensure your application gets noticed. Plus, it shows you're genuinely interested in joining the team at IBM.

We think you need these skills to ace Senior Backend Engineer - Cloud Data Streaming Platform in Markham

Strong Programming Skills
Experience with Distributed Systems
Cloud-Native Services Design
Public Cloud Services
Collaboration Skills
Quality Engineering Practices
Efficient Engineering Practices

Some tips for your application 🫡

Show Off Your Skills:Make sure to highlight your strong programming skills and experience with distributed systems in your application. We want to see how you can contribute to our cloud-native services!

Tailor Your Application:Don’t just send a generic application! Take the time to tailor your CV and cover letter to reflect the specific requirements of the Senior Backend Engineer role. We love seeing candidates who are genuinely interested in what we do.

Collaborate in Your Writing:Since this role involves working closely with engineers and product managers, showcase your collaborative spirit in your application. Share examples of how you've successfully worked in teams to deliver reliable systems.

Apply Through Our Website:We encourage you to apply through our website for a smoother process. It’s the best way for us to keep track of your application and ensure it gets the attention it deserves!

How to prepare for a job interview at IBM

Know Your Tech Stack

Make sure you’re well-versed in the programming languages and technologies mentioned in the job description. Brush up on your knowledge of distributed systems and cloud services, as these will likely be key topics during your interview.

Showcase Collaboration Skills

Since the role involves working closely with engineers and product managers, prepare examples that highlight your teamwork and communication skills. Think of specific projects where you successfully collaborated with cross-functional teams.

Prepare for Problem-Solving Questions

Expect to tackle some technical challenges or case studies during the interview. Practice coding problems and system design scenarios that reflect real-world issues you might face in a cloud-native environment.

Ask Insightful Questions

At the end of the interview, don’t forget to ask questions that show your interest in the company and the role. Inquire about their engineering practices, team dynamics, and opportunities for professional growth to demonstrate your enthusiasm.